Transaction 5115d556786f2bed43805d82e68429e66cea53b37ccdf0150ffc610670b44ec2

1 Input
2 Outputs
  • 5115d556786f2bed43805d82e68429e66cea53b37ccdf0150ffc610670b44ec2:0
  • value  244606
    address  3Jd93TfZrKwPCiPfLecz5BF6v1PUd5hEEi
  • 5115d556786f2bed43805d82e68429e66cea53b37ccdf0150ffc610670b44ec2:1
  • value  884490
    address  14Lt26ihafhXhiYJsTw4kkuHzCeTF4sx28